http://uploads.tapatalk-cdn.com/2016...c5de0f362e.jpg anyone know why these fish get splotchy? Even our bass get dark spots them.

Try putting them on ice right away and they won't lose their color like that. Warm water causes them to change color like that.
They went from stringer to ice in about 30 minutes. Maybe I should have taken the cooler in the first place

i was going to say that typically occurs when one fish is on another in the ice chest .....the spot they touch each other takes longer to cool down than the iced areas and the areas that touch get that day old look sometimes ....dont seem to hurt the quality though , just the coloration
